Smith & Wesson CSX E-Series

In early 2022 Smith & Wesson introduced the CSX, a micro-compact pistol featuring an aluminum frame. Since its release, the company has since refined the design, implemented upgrades, and added additional features to elevate the platform. The Smith & Wesson CSX E-Series is the next evolution in the CSX lineup.

Although CSX pistols remain aluminum-frame micros, they now feature significant design upgrades that are hard to pass up. They are available in four 9mm configurations; customers can now choose between a 3.1-inch or 3.6-inch barrel, two models that include 12, 15, and 17-round magazines, and two 10-round-compliant variants.

Each CSX also ships with an optics-ready slide, which uses an RMS-C/507K footprint. With this feature incorporated, CSX pistols now include S&W’s trademarked ClearSight cut that’s designed to divert gasses away from the optic lens for a clear, unobstructed view.

Built with versatility in mind, CSX E-Series pistols also incorporate a new modular grip adapter that allows users to size down the frame for concealment or size up for better handling and increased capacity.

CSX E-Series pistols feature an enhanced trigger designed to offer a light, clean break, improved reset, and an overall straighter pull to the rear to assist in accuracy. Additional features include interchangeable backstraps, ambidextrous controls, standard white-dot sights, and a flat black-finished frame.
